10:20 p.m. - Friendswood Police have finished executing a search warrant
in the 400 block Oak Vista Drive. This is no longer an active scene and
Friendswood Police do not believe the homicide was a random event.
There is no active threat to the neighborhood or community.
8:00
p.m. - Friendswood Police are asking for the public’s assistance in
locating a white 2008 GMC Sierra 1500 extended cab 4-door truck, TX
GTB7474. The person driving the vehicle is a person of interest in a
Friendswood homicide. Surveillance video captured the truck leaving
Friendswood on Saturday morning, September 10, 2022, at approximately
11:00 a.m.
Friendswood Police were dispatched to a death
investigation at a residence in the 400 block of Oak Vista at 12:40 p.m.
on Monday, September 12, 2022. When officers arrived, they conducted a
security sweep of the home and found a white male deceased in the front
hallway of the residence.
The Galveston County Medical
Examiner’s Office was called, and it appears that the deceased has a
head wound consistent with foul play. Police believe the man has been
dead inside the home for several days.
At this time, the
deceased’s identity has not been confirmed. Investigators will be
interviewing persons associated with the home and in the neighborhood.
